Electrical codes exist for one reason: safety. Older homes especially can have wiring practices that were once acceptable but no longer meet current National Electrical Code (NEC) standards. Whether you've been flagged by an inspector, are planning a renovation, or simply want peace of mind, I identify and correct code violations thoroughly — with documentation you can keep for your records.

Common Code Corrections I Handle

  • Replacing ungrounded two-prong outlets with grounded or GFCI-protected receptacles
  • Correcting double-tapped breakers and improper panel wiring
  • Covering open junction boxes and securing exposed wiring
  • Installing arc-fault (AFCI) or ground-fault (GFCI) protection where required
  • Correcting reversed polarity and missing ground connections
  • Bringing older aluminum wiring connections up to safe standards

When You Need This

  • Inspector or permit office cited code violations
  • Home was built before 1980 and has never been updated
  • Planning a renovation that requires an electrical permit
  • Insurance company flagged your electrical system
  • You want a safety check before selling or buying a home
